Depends what you drive.
I love my tc gears 98% of the time, but they suck on sand with 30 and 31's.
Would be fine with taller tyres, though.
I tow the trailer with a 1.6 Auto lwb and it is only just tolerable on long trips, but fine around town.
Auto gets warmer in high range driving than it does off road.
It is very much happier on the highway now its on 30's.
I would not consider going any bigger for highway use.
I'd love taller tyres in low range, and smaller in high range.
If I had the option, high range reduction would be desirable.
(But would need 31 or 32's at least for low range)
Reason I never chose twin case option was fear of the strength issues,
with a heavier car and bigger engine into a Sierra case.
Bigger tyres can be a magnet for trouble from the law, trailering would be wiser if go that option anyway.
